980 is written "nine hundred eighty". British English inserts "and" before the final part, giving "nine hundred and eighty"; American English leaves it out.

Writing it on a cheque

On a cheque the amount line reads "Nine hundred and eighty and 00/100" — or "Nine hundred and eighty only" in Indian and much of Commonwealth practice. The fraction or the word "only" exists to stop anyone appending digits after what you wrote. Draw a line through any space left over for the same reason.
